What Is Detla Math?

Detla math is widely recognized as an online educational platform that provides mathematics practice, homework assignments, quizzes, and assessments for students from middle school through advanced high school courses. Teachers can create customized assignments based on curriculum requirements while monitoring student progress through detailed performance reports.

Unlike traditional homework, students receive immediate feedback after submitting answers. This instant response helps them understand mistakes without waiting for graded papers. Teachers also save valuable time because the platform automatically evaluates answers and records scores.

The platform supports numerous mathematical subjects, including arithmetic, algebra, geometry, trigonometry, precalculus, calculus, statistics, and several advanced topics. Its extensive problem library makes it suitable for classrooms with varying learning levels.

Key Features of Detla Math

One of the major reasons detla math remains popular is its combination of flexibility and detailed assessment tools. Instead of offering identical assignments to every student, teachers can personalize practice according to learning objectives and classroom performance.

Large Question Library

The platform contains thousands of practice problems covering various mathematical concepts. Teachers can assign beginner-level questions for struggling students or more advanced challenges for high-performing learners. This flexibility supports differentiated instruction in classrooms with mixed ability levels.

Instant Feedback

Students no longer need to wait until the next school day to discover whether an answer is correct. Immediate feedback allows learners to revisit concepts while they are still fresh in memory. This encourages active learning rather than passive memorization.

Automatic Grading

One of the biggest advantages for educators is automated grading. Homework, quizzes, and practice assignments are evaluated instantly, reducing repetitive grading tasks while maintaining consistency across student assessments.

Progress Tracking

Teachers gain access to detailed reports that highlight student accuracy, completion rates, time spent on assignments, and overall improvement. These insights make it easier to identify concepts requiring additional classroom instruction.

Subjects Covered

The platform supports a wide range of mathematics courses commonly taught in schools. Its comprehensive content allows educators to continue using the same system as students advance through different grade levels.

Subject Typical Topics Covered Common Users
Pre-Algebra Integers, Fractions, Ratios Middle School Students
Algebra I Linear Equations, Functions High School Students
Geometry Angles, Proofs, Triangles High School Students
Algebra II Polynomials, Logarithms High School Students
Trigonometry Trigonometric Functions Advanced Learners
Calculus Limits, Derivatives, Integrals AP & College Prep
Statistics Probability, Data Analysis High School & College

This broad curriculum coverage allows schools to implement one consistent platform across multiple mathematics courses.
